起步软件技术论坛
搜索
 找回密码
 注册

QQ登录

只需一步,快速开始

查看: 2199|回复: 12

[结贴] 数据格式为DateTime格式,为什么在grid中显示不正常。

[复制链接]

6

主题

19

帖子

35

积分

新手上路

Rank: 1

积分
35
QQ
发表于 2016-11-30 14:23:42 | 显示全部楼层 |阅读模式
如图,请教如何解决

应该显示的yyyy-MM-dd hh:mm:ss,是自定义的Action,KSQL返回的table列的格式是DateTime格式,不能放S突然r ...

应该显示的yyyy-MM-dd hh:mm:ss,是自定义的Action,KSQL返回的table列的格式是DateTime格式,不能放S突然r ...

6

主题

19

帖子

35

积分

新手上路

Rank: 1

积分
35
QQ
 楼主| 发表于 2016-11-30 14:25:49 | 显示全部楼层
动态创建的grid,如何定义format属性
回复 支持 反对

使用道具 举报

发表于 2016-11-30 14:33:02 | 显示全部楼层
yuanxin21 发表于 2016-11-30 14:25
动态创建的grid,如何定义format属性

grid 中,这个列 使用 input 组件显示,应该正常的吧!
qq:1912779713
WeX5教程--WeX5下载
回复 支持 反对

使用道具 举报

6

主题

19

帖子

35

积分

新手上路

Rank: 1

积分
35
QQ
 楼主| 发表于 2016-11-30 14:36:02 | 显示全部楼层
liangyongfei 发表于 2016-11-30 14:33
grid 中,这个列 使用 input 组件显示,应该正常的吧!

如何使用iuput组件。我是在js里面,直接用json串创建的gird组件
回复 支持 反对

使用道具 举报

1

主题

6163

帖子

2095

积分

金牌会员

Rank: 6Rank: 6

积分
2095
QQ
发表于 2016-11-30 14:39:07 | 显示全部楼层
yuanxin21 发表于 2016-11-30 14:36
如何使用iuput组件。我是在js里面,直接用json串创建的gird组件

gird组件没有关联data?
回复 支持 反对

使用道具 举报

6

主题

19

帖子

35

积分

新手上路

Rank: 1

积分
35
QQ
 楼主| 发表于 2016-11-30 14:43:10 | 显示全部楼层
半导体 发表于 2016-11-30 14:39
gird组件没有关联data?

关联了data,我的Cdata只有一列 id列,我是通过自定义的Action返回的table,loadData进去的。grid是动态创建了,创建的时候关联了data
回复 支持 反对

使用道具 举报

6

主题

19

帖子

35

积分

新手上路

Rank: 1

积分
35
QQ
 楼主| 发表于 2016-11-30 14:45:09 | 显示全部楼层
yuanxin21 发表于 2016-11-30 14:43
关联了data,我的Cdata只有一列 id列,我是通过自定义的Action返回的table,loadData进去的。grid是动态 ...

.w页面里面没有grid组件,data里面也只有一列id列。都是通过Action和js实现的列和数据的展现的。
回复 支持 反对

使用道具 举报

1

主题

6163

帖子

2095

积分

金牌会员

Rank: 6Rank: 6

积分
2095
QQ
发表于 2016-11-30 14:49:59 | 显示全部楼层
yuanxin21 发表于 2016-11-30 14:43
关联了data,我的Cdata只有一列 id列,我是通过自定义的Action返回的table,loadData进去的。grid是动态 ...

哇晒  这就高大上了!  那你不能再显示的时候用JS来控制一下吗?你指直接绑定的?绑定的时候定义一个函数呢?
回复 支持 反对

使用道具 举报

发表于 2016-11-30 14:54:41 | 显示全部楼层
yuanxin21 发表于 2016-11-30 14:45
.w页面里面没有grid组件,data里面也只有一列id列。都是通过Action和js实现的列和数据的展现的。 ...

grid 动态创建参考:http://doc.wex5.com/datatables-grid/#2.10

主要就是
  1. // 列定义
  2.         colModel : [{width:"300",name:"sName",xid:"column1",editor="input" },{width:"200",name:"sCode",xid:"column2",editor="input"}]
复制代码


列上添加属性
editor="input"
就可以的
qq:1912779713
WeX5教程--WeX5下载
回复 支持 反对

使用道具 举报

6

主题

19

帖子

35

积分

新手上路

Rank: 1

积分
35
QQ
 楼主| 发表于 2016-11-30 15:35:47 | 显示全部楼层
liangyongfei 发表于 2016-11-30 14:54
grid 动态创建参考:http://doc.wex5.com/datatables-grid/#2.10

主要就是

试了,添加editor="input"属性,也是没有效果的,网上查,设置formatter:'date',
formatoptions:{srcformat: 'Y-m-d H:i:s', newformat: 'Y-m-d H:i:s'},日期的列设置属性就可以了。谢谢,结贴吧
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

小黑屋|手机版|X3技术论坛|Justep Inc.    

GMT+8, 2024-5-3 21:58 , Processed in 0.072233 second(s), 26 queries .

Powered by Discuz! X3.4

© 2001-2013 Comsenz Inc.

快速回复 返回顶部 返回列表